Abstract
The current status of the theoretical studies of the few-nucleon systems is reviewed. We show that in the study of the A=3,4 bound states the different methods have reached a great precision even when realistic Hamiltonians including two- and three-body interactions are considered. The description of scattering observables can be achieved with a similar accuracy, as shown by recent comparisons performed by several groups. The availability of bound and continuum states allows for interesting tests of new models of the nuclear interaction and for important studies of electro-weak reactions.
